So, you do *not* have a Windows Mobile device, but a Windows CE device? Are
you sure that the ActiveSync components are included in the device? It's
quite possible for the device vendor to choose not to put them in (or
anything else; the operating system is just a bunch of components from which
the OEM can pick and choose). If the ActiveSync pieces are included, it's
also possible that serial connectivity may not be supported. The short
answer to your question is, "Ask the device vendor for instructions, if any,
for connecting with ActiveSync." Here's a post from a long time back in the
